Very often, cramps affect the muscles of the legs, and many experience this phenomenon in childhood, for example, when swimming in cold water. And if in this case the reason, as a rule, lies in the reaction of muscle tissue to a sharp change in temperature, then in some other situations cramps in the muscles of the legs are caused by causes that require immediate help and treatment. Particular attention should be paid to convulsions that occur at night, appear frequently or do not pass for a long time, accompanied by other disturbing symptoms (severe prolonged pain, convulsions in other parts of the body, headache, etc.). Consider the main reasons for cramping the muscles of the legs, and what are the principles of treatment in such cases.
Causes of cramps in the calf muscles, feet and toes
one. Uncomfortable body position.A long stay in an uncomfortable position, when the vessels that feed the muscles are compressed, and the latter lack oxygen, is often the cause of leg muscle cramps that occur at night in healthy people. In this situation, you should take one of the following actions:
- stand up (take a vertical position);
- vigorously massage the affected muscle;
- while sitting, stretch your leg forward, pull your toes towards you.
2. Physical overload of the leg muscles. Such a situation is possible during intensive training without preliminary warm-up, warming up the muscles, with heavy monotonous physical labor, which causes overstrain. It is possible to help the muscle relax by massaging the limb.
3. Violation of the balance of salts in the body (sodium, potassium, calcium, magnesium). This condition, in turn, may be associated with other factors:
- lack of micronutrient intake in the body;
- lack of fluid in the body;
- violation of the kidneys;
- food intoxication;
- violation of the functioning of the parathyroid glands;
- diabetes;
- uncontrolled intake of diuretics;
- alcohol abuse, etc.
Treatment is prescribed taking into account the provoking factor, while diet therapy and compliance with the drinking regimen are of great importance.
four. Varicose disease. With varicose veins on the legs as a result of metabolic disorders, including in muscle tissues, their periodic spasm is possible. Often this happens after a long walk or standing in one place, and leg muscle cramps can bother you at night, and for this reason, treatment should be comprehensive, using various methods depending on the severity of varicose veins (up to surgical procedures).
5. Transverse flat foot. A change in the arch of the foot can cause spasm of muscle tissue due to improper distribution of loads on the lower extremities, compression of nerve bundles and poor blood supply. Often an unpleasant symptom occurs after a long walk or when wearing narrow shoes, shoes with high heels. To prevent cramps, you should wear special orthopedic shoes or insoles, periodically undergo massage courses and therapeutic exercises.
6. neurological disorders. Pathologies of the nervous system are the probable cause of cramps in the muscles of the legs, which occur regardless of the time of day, the influence of external factors. Such violations may be related to:
- intoxications;
- infections;
- circulatory disorders in the cerebral vessels;
- intervertebral hernia (compression of the nerve roots);
- brain tumors;
- Raynaud’s disease, etc.
Such disorders often require long-term medical treatment, supplemented by physiotherapeutic methods, sometimes surgery is performed.
